Edgar McCutcheon Carey 1921–1936 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 14 Jul 1921
Birth Location: Iowa, USA
Death Date: 17 Sep 1936
Death Location: New Boston, Lee, Iowa, USA
Father: Frank Carey
Mother: Mary McCutchen
Spouse(s):
Children(s):
The story of Edgar McCutcheon Carey began in 1921 in Iowa, USA. In 1930, Edgar McCutcheon Carey resided in Winterset, Madison, Iowa, USA. Edgar McCutcheon Carey passed away in 1936 in New Boston, Lee, Iowa, USA.
